Allegheny Health Network is hiring an Athletic Trainer I to join our Sports Medicine team serving the Erie Region. You will be responsible for recognizing, managing, and rehabilitating injuries for athletes, while providing injury prevention techniques and managing daily operations within a school district's athletic medicine program. This role acts as a key point of contact between AHN and the district for all communication regarding injury management.
What You'll Do
- Evaluate and manage injuries to determine if a physician referral is necessary.
- Maintain a medical file for each athlete and act as a liaison between the physician, athlete, and athlete's parent.
- Prepare athletes for practice or competition.
- Coordinate communication between school administrators, nurses, counselors, coaches, athletes, and parents to appropriately manage care and return athletes to play.
- Coordinate all communication to return athletes with concussions back to play in full compliance with Pennsylvania State Law.
- Implement treatment and rehabilitation programs under physician supervision and the guidance of senior staff.
- Develop functional training and conditioning programs for injured and non-injured athletes.
- Assist with cleaning the facility nightly and putting equipment back in place.
- Perform data entry and recordkeeping.
- Assist with monitoring supplies for the athletic program.
What We're Looking For
- Bachelor’s Degree or equivalent combination of education and experience.
- 0-1 years of related experience.
- Current state licensure as a certified Athletic Trainer or eligible Temporary Practice Permit.
- National Athletic Trainer's Association (NATA) certification or temporary license.
- CPR certification from the American Heart Association.
- Act 34 Criminal Background Clearance Certificate.
- Act 33 Child Abuse Clearance Certificate.
- Act 73 FBI Fingerprinting Criminal Background Clearance Certificate.
